SUBIECTUL I
Read the text below and answer the following questions:
a. Why is it important that the people living in the USA should share a common language?
b. What do bilingual education programs offer the non-English-speaking schoolchildren?
With the more recent growth of a multicultural, multilingual society in the United States, as in other nations of the world, the question of whether or not its population should be required to share a common language has arisen. On order to accommodate the many language groups living in the U.S., government agencies, schools, and businesses often offer their services in other languages. For example, when Florida residents go to vote for local or national candidates, they can read their ballots* in Spanish. Non-English-speaking school children, often Hispanic or Chinese, may study in bilingual education programs, in which they are taught in their native language until they master English. In this way, the children are presumed to gain a sense of identity and self-confidence, which will help them succeed in the future.
*papers on which you make a secret vote
